Minor Injury Units

Many patients go to Accident and Emergency Departments (A&E) when they could be treated just as well, and probably quicker, at a Minor Injuries Unit (MIU). X-Ray facilities are available at the Minor Injury Units at certain times. You don’t need an appointment to visit a Minor Injuries Unit.  They are run by a highly qualified team of nurse practitioners, who have a lot of experience and expertise in the treatment of minor injuries. You can also phone NHS 111 to seek advice and/or pre-book an appointment with one of the Minor Injury Units.  What can MIUs treat?

  • Sprains and strains
  • Minor head injuries
  • Broken bones
  • Insect and animal bites
  • Traumatic wound infections
  • Minor eye injuries
  • Minor burns and scalds
  • Injuries to the back, shoulder & chest
